Help needed: Implementing an electricity-based perk

I'd like to apply an effect to my character, where when they are shocked by electricity or lightning, they don't take any damage. It is important that they are still stunned, however. The tag 'electricdamageimmune' doesn't seem to be working for them, also. Is there any way to implement this?

